A public disturbance broke out in Kuala Terengganu after Selangor FC fans were seen marching across the city’s iconic Drawbridge, waving team flags and lighting flares while obstructing traffic.

The incident, which happened on 1 February (Sunday), sparked widespread condemnation and led to the arrest of 33 individuals. They were among around 400 supporters detained at the District Police Headquarters (IPD) for urine screenings.

Selangor Ruler calls for maximum penalties and match bans for those found guilty

Of the 33 people arrested, 21 tested positive for tetrahydrocannabinol (THC) during the screenings.

In response, Selangor Football Club (Selangor FC) has issued a statement expressing its disapproval of the incident, strongly condemning any behaviour that breaks the law or threatens public safety.

The viral incident also caught the attention of the Sultan of Selangor, Sultan Sharafuddin Idris Shah, and His Majesty expressed disappointment over what happened.

In a statement, His Royal Highness voiced strong disapproval of the alleged fans’ actions and called on the police to identify those behind the incident.

“His Royal Highness the Sultan of Selangor, as Patron of Selangor FC, expressed deep sorrow and disappointment over the incident and strongly disapproves of immoral activities such as hooliganism and gangsterism, which are increasingly spreading among local football supporters, particularly those wearing Selangor FC jerseys,” the statement read.

Meanwhile, the Selangor Ruler stressed that those involved must be punished to the fullest extent of the law and suggested that Selangor FC supporters who are convicted should be banned from entering stadiums for any matches involving the team.

“His Royal Highness has called on the police to identify the masterminds behind the incident and emphasised that anyone found guilty must face the full force of the law. This is meant to serve as a warning to other Selangor FC supporters so that similar incidents do not happen again, and urge all the supporters to always exercise self-control and to protect the good name of the team and the state.”
